I hear the Savior say
Representative text
As printed in The Seventh-day Adventist Hymnal (1985), no. 184.
Verse 1
I hear the Savior say, Thy strength indeed is small; Child of weakness, watch and pray, Find in Me thine all in all
Refrain
Jesus paid it all, All to Him I owe; Sin had left a crimson stain, He washed it white as snow.
Verse 2
Lord, now indeed I find Thy power and Thine alone, Can change the leper’s spots And melt the heart of stone.
Verse 3
Since nothing good have I Whereby Thy grace to claim, I’ll wash my garments white In the blood of Calv’ry’s Lamb.
Verse 4
And when before the throne I stand in Him complete, I’ll lay my trophies down All down at Jesus’ feet.
